My Buying Guides on 410 350 X 6 Tire And Wheel
What I Look for First
When I shop for a 4.10/3.50-6 tire and wheel, I start by checking the exact size and fitment. This size is commonly used on small carts, hand trucks, lawn equipment, and similar utility gear, so I always make sure the tire matches the rim and the axle setup I already have. I also pay attention to whether I need just the tire, just the wheel, or a complete tire-and-wheel assembly.
Understanding the Size
The 410/350 x 6 size can be a little confusing at first, but I treat it as a compact tire size meant for light-duty use. The “6” tells me it fits a 6-inch wheel, while the rest of the numbers help identify the tire’s width and profile. I always double-check the markings on my old tire before buying a replacement so I don’t end up with the wrong fit.
My Fitment Checks
Before I buy, I measure a few things:
- Wheel diameter
- Axle or hub size
- Bearing type, if included
- Offset or hub length
- Overall clearance around the tire
I’ve learned that even a tire with the correct size can still be wrong if the wheel center or bearing dimensions don’t match my equipment.
Pneumatic vs. Solid
I decide early whether I want a pneumatic tire or a solid one. Pneumatic tires give me a smoother ride and better shock absorption, which I prefer for rough ground. Solid tires, on the other hand, save me from dealing with flats, so I like them for low-maintenance use. My choice usually depends on how often I use the equipment and where I use it.
Load Capacity Matters
I never ignore load rating. Even though this is a small tire size, it still has to support the weight of my cart, tool, or machine. I look for a tire and wheel that can handle more than my expected load so I have a little safety margin. That gives me more confidence and helps the tire last longer.
Tread Type I Prefer
The tread pattern makes a bigger difference than I first expected. I choose:
- Knobby tread for loose or uneven ground
- Smooth tread for pavement or indoor use
- Multi-purpose tread for mixed conditions
For my own needs, I usually go with the tread that best matches the surface I use most often.
Wheel Material and Build
I also look at the wheel itself. Steel wheels tend to feel sturdy and dependable, while plastic or composite wheels can be lighter and sometimes resist rust better. If I expect wet conditions or outdoor storage, I pay attention to corrosion resistance. A strong wheel matters just as much as the tire.
Bearings and Hub Style
If I’m buying a complete tire and wheel assembly, I check whether bearings are included and what type they are. I make sure the hub style works with my axle setup. This step saves me a lot of frustration because the wrong bearing size can make installation impossible or unsafe.
Durability and Maintenance
I prefer products that are easy to maintain. For pneumatic tires, I check air pressure regularly and inspect for wear or punctures. For solid tires, I mainly watch for cracking or uneven wear. I’ve found that good maintenance extends the life of the tire and wheel assembly more than anything else.
Where I Buy From
I look for sellers that provide clear specs, good photos, and verified customer reviews. When I can, I buy from a supplier that lists exact measurements instead of vague descriptions. That helps me compare options and avoid returns.
My Final Buying Tip
My best advice is to match the tire and wheel to the job, not just the size. I always think about load, terrain, hub fit, and maintenance before I decide. When I do that, I usually end up with a tire and wheel that fits properly and performs the way I need it to.
